The topic for this session: Hillel vs. Shammai.

The study of Torah is to be a lifelong enterprise. We do it not just to master the text or to learn how to perform the rituals of Judaism. Studying the texts is to help us encounter the challenges and opportunities of life. Hence texting (that is studying) is the Jewish way to live life to its fullest. In this class we will study and discuss some stories and texts from the Talmud as a way to explore issues both personal and societal in contemporary life.
